Hi, Help, bought pivot shoe and it seems to be the correct thickness but needs an additional button on the black disc. The window can't lock in.

Hello,

Past customers have reported being able to use the 15-070 pivot shoe as a replacement for the one in your photo, which I see you've already purchased. Please let us know how it works out for you and thanks for posting!

A quick learner from ohio says:
The 15-070 worked after the little notches were sliced off. The plastic cutter worked great that you sell. Happy it all worked out!
